SAN JOAQUIN Environmental Health Department <br /> — COUNTY— <br /> Temporary Food Booth Structure and Set-up <br /> Except as noted below, the booth must be entirely enclosed with four complete sides, a top and a <br /> cleanable floor (pavement is acceptable). <br /> 1. Booths operating on grass or dirt must use plywood, tarp or similar material, for floor surfaces. <br /> (Section 114347) <br /> 2. Ceilings shall be smooth, durable, and readily cleanable. Screening shall only be acceptable <br /> as a ceiling material above cooking equipment when necessary for ventilation purposes. <br /> (Section 114349) <br /> 3. All food service openings shall be equipped with tight-fitting closures to minimize the entrance <br /> of insects. (Section 114349) <br /> 4. Grills and barbecues or other approved cooking equipment shall be separated from public <br /> access by using ropes or other approved methods to prevent contamination of the food and <br /> injury to the public. (Section 114341(c)) <br /> 5. All food and equipment shall be stored inside the fully enclosed booth with the exception of <br /> outdoor BBQ facilities. Construction materials such as plywood, canvas, plastic, and fine- <br /> mesh fly screening (at least 16 mesh) may be used. Rental booths constructed as noted <br /> above, may be used when approved by the local Environmental Health Department. <br /> Note! The only operations not requiring fully enclosed booths are those which <br /> sell beverages from approved dispensers, or food items p_repac_kaged by a <br /> wholesaler or at an approved off-site kitchen. These items must be sold in the <br /> original packaging. <br /> 6. The name of the facility, city, state, zip code, and the name of the operator, if different of the <br /> name of the facility, shall be legible and clearly visible to patrons. The name shall be in letters <br /> at least 8 centimeters (3 inches) high and shall be of a color contrasting with the surface on <br /> which it is posted. Letters and numbers for the address may not be less then 2.5 centimeters <br /> (1 inch) in height. (Section 114337) <br /> 7. Inspection Report must be posted in public view upon receipt. (Section 113725.1) <br /> These requirements have been established to be consistent with state and local health code <br /> requirements and are intended to assist you in providing safe and wholesome food to the public. <br /> 1868 E.
